Mauro Icardi remains determined to stay at Inter and intends to begin preseason training with the Nerazzurri in July as normal, according to Telelombardia.
Inter want to sell their so-called star striker after a farcical second half of last season in which Icardi was stripped of the captaincy and refused to play for a month.
The forward wants another chance to prove how much he cares about the club, though, with wife and agent Wanda Nara unwilling to meet Inter for talks over his future.
The Icardis seem willing to let the surreal scenario descend into a summer-long standoff, which risks compromising Inter’s plans for the transfer window.
Reports earlier this week suggested Beppe Marotta would seek a meeting with Wanda to inform her of the club’s decision to sell her husband and client.
It appears this may not take place after all, though, which will allow the confusion and tension to linger on.
